Net mvc fileresult and converts a collection of data to csv. Analysis of ajax principles and advantages and disadvantages. In controller method, grid property is passed as string parameter and you need to deserialize it into the grid property. Select csv as the the format you want to convert your pdf file to. I got it all working up to the point i want to write to file to the response stream. Csv file is a text based file which contains data are separated by comma. Net web api is a framework that is built upon the mvc model view controller principal to assist in rapidly building a restful api using the. Export crystal report on button click to word excel pdf.
Apr 14, 2017 at first show all database data for user like employee record and create a link suppose link name is exportexcel when i click exportexcel download the excel file with all record. We are going to create a simple class that will hold basic client information first name, last name, date of birth and email and we are going to populate it with some dummy data to display it on a view table and then export it to excel csv. In this blog, you will learn about exporting data to excel and csv files from entity framework using mvc applications. Net mvc with search, pagination and export to excel may 21, 2019.
This example uses some mvc functions to expose the generated files to web browsers, i would assume the readers have some basic web application development experience using mvc. I am trying to create multiple csv files from multiple tables in sql server db backend. Radspreadprocessing also allows you to save a workbook into a csv, txt and xlsx formats. More information about import is available in the formats and conversion section save a workbook. Net mvc using the rotativa package to convert a html response directly into a pdf document and print the pdf document. We decided to serve a comma separated value csv from the server. Net ajax, silverlight, windows forms as well as wpf. In this article i would like to show how to export datatable and list to csv file comma separated values. The content type used should be applicationpdf pdf file extension is not similar to what we discussed in export data to csv. This csv exporter builds off of our previous project when we built an excel export. To create a excel spreadsheet or pdf file with an application that targets. Oct 03, 2011 this article is to present an example to export the data in both csv and excel xlsx formats. The contents of the file should be 3 named columns with text in the first 3 rows.
This article is to present an example to export the data in both csv and excel xlsx formats. This online demo demonstrates the export to pdf feature of radgrid. Export tabular data in csv and excel formats through the web. While writing csv file if input data contains double quote or comma, then csv file will not be generated properly. Bootstrap 4 responsive datatable export to pdf, csv youtube. Main features of this application create a crud operation, faster paging, sorting, searching and export data to csv, pdf, copy to clipboard and print data as well. Csv files may contain commas, carriage returns, speechmarksetc within strings. Jan 10, 2020 this article shows how to import and export csv data in an asp. The files are getting created but on the server and i do not get a save as dialog in the browser.
May, 20 we want to be able to export some information to excel file or csv file. Digital signature contains encrypted information and password protected. How to export gridview data to pdf document in asp. How to export data in excel, pdf, csv, word, json, xml and. Tools like crystal reports can be used to print views displaying reports, and can even create and print these reports in a printer friendly document. Pdf to csv convert your pdf to csv for free online. Responsive datatable with spfx including pdf export, csv export, copy, pdf export, json export, print. The data is exported as csv using the formatter defined in the webapicontrib. This framework is based on wkhtmltopdf tool which is used to generate pdf from html view page. The example code will create a csv file called mytest. This article shows how to import and export csv data in an asp. Adobe acrobat gives you everything you need to easily create, edit, share, and sign pdf documents from anywhere. In this article, i will illustrate how to create an asp.
Sep 29, 2014 generate and export a stringonly csv file from webapi recently one of my tasks was to allow part of my model to be exported as a downloadable csv attachment. In this article, we will learn how we can export view page to pdf using rotativa framework. To overcome this issue we have written a custom method formatcsv. Jan 29, 2010 hello everyone, in this article am trying to explain how to create a csv file using asp.
Sep 30, 2015 here mudassar ahmed khan has explained with an example, how to dynamically create and download csv file in asp. To create csv file, we need to write data to response object of continue reading. Export an html table inside razor view, as csv file nov 11, 2014 08. To export a workbook, you need to instantiate the format provider you would like to use and invoke its export method. The content type used should be application pdf pdf file extension is not similar to what we discussed in export data to csv.
Net mvc introduction as we know whenever we are working on a project there is a need of reports that a user wants to view for a respective business date it can be any day to day transactional reports, inventory reports of stores etc. Rotativa is an open source framework created by giorgio bazio in order to export view page to pdf. Hello everyone, in this article am trying to explain how to create a csv file using asp. Excelcompatible export separator detected automatically, friendlytrimming rows and values for compatibility escapes commas, quotes. On top of that, the csv files were likely to be opened in excel for modification, and sometimes depending on data types, excel would apply formats to the data that we did not want. Tto generate report in other format please visit previous tutorial using below link. Here is a csvfileresult class code that inherits from asp. Demonstrates how to create a new csv file with some simple content. Word document editing, viewing, downloading in asp.
Net mvc with search, pagination, and export to excel options. When the export button is clicked, the data from database is fetched using entity framework and a comma separated delimited string is generated which is exported and downloaded as csv file in asp. In some cases, you will get better results when you save your pdf file as a set of tiff images filesave as otherimagetiff, then import these tiff images back into. How to export large amount of data to pdf, xlsx and csv using the telerik document processing libraries. Net mvc platform can be used to create, read, edit excel files. On the click of the html button with id export, the controller action gets called.
May 20, 2009 export to portable document format pdf below is the code to export the datatable to pdf format. Here mudassar ahmed khan has explained with an example, how to export and download crystal report in word, excel, pdf and csv file formats on button click in asp. Now we have to add this table object to the document pdf. Abstract this is a tip for creating pdf using itextsharp and downloading the pdf file using asp. In this example i have used northwind datatbase and ten most expensive products stored procedure.
This was previously published as a gist but i moved it here, for easier forkingcontributing. In this example i have taken data from the database and filled in to data table and then i have exported csv file from that data table. There are multiple ways of doing this on client side but users may be seeing only a part of the data on the client. This post shows you how you can create the functionality to export data as a csv file to download and open in excel. I can then pass the datatable into a method which outputs the datatable to a csv response. It is a resource dependent and sensitive topic to export large amount of data, even decent computers with enough resource would struggle or applications themselves are failing. Users may want to get an extract of the data in some form that they can use. The data will be first fetched into a datatable and then the datatable will be exported to a csv file. It first fills the datatable using the getdata function and then binds it to a dummy gridview and then the dummy gridview is rendered as pdf document using the itextsharp library which is a free open source library and can be downloaded from here. I tried both, calling export from jquery and also plain old html. The approach i take with this, is to load the data into a datatable object first, which has the column names and the data in the columns. Spreadsheet is ideal for web applications like asp.
In this blog, i will show how to export data using linq query using entity framework. With adobe acrobat dc, you can quickly export pdfs into other file formats and even edit text within the pdf. Discover disadvantages of ascii, include the articles, news, trends, analysis and practical advice about disadvantages of ascii on. Net web forms because of its fast performance and thread safety when working with multiple excelfile objects the following example shows how you can create a simple asp. It doesnt use microsoft office interop nor any other dependency its fast performance and thread safety when working with multiple documentmodel objects makes it ideal for web applications like asp. Net pdf editor control provider for document, content and imaging solutions, available for asp. Apr 23, 2017 most flexible and rather simple approach to pdf generation in asp. If you are new to mvc, this is a good reference link.
This makes it possible to export the applications localized data to a csv format. By using the export server method, you can export the grid into excel, pdf and word documents. Write data into an excel or csv file in mvc is there an. Jul 15, 2016 this article shows how localized data can be imported and exported using localization. In this article i would like to show how to export datatable to pdf portable document format file. We are going to create a simple class that will hold basic client information first name, last name, date of birth and email and we are going to populate it with some dummy data to display it on a view table and then export it to excelcsv. Convert pdf to csv online and free this page also contains information on the pdf and csv file extensions. It gets the data, formats it and sends it over the wire to user as a csv file. What you currently have appears to write the html of the control into an xls file. It is helpful when you have to deploy your code on shared hosting, azure website or any server where ace database engine is not available.
Enhancing the webgrid exporting data to csv part three of this webgrid series provides us with a way to export records to a csv file. In this video, i will show you how to create responsive data table with bootstrap 4 and export it to csv, pdf. In controller either do the database call and get the datatable or call some method get the data from database table to a datatable and then do following. Net core application that exports data to an excel file in the specified format and downloads it to the clients browser.
The problem is that low quality pdf generators will omit data that is required to convert back from a glyph that is the drawing of a character to the corresponding character. In this post, we will learn how to upload and read csv file in asp. Export an html table inside razor view, as csv file the. Spreadsheet, simply add the following package references in the project file. Export to portable document format pdf below is the code to export the datatable to pdf format.
Export dataset or datatable to word excel pdf and csv formats. In this article i am explaining about how to create grid view in asp. I have looked through documentation as well as the docs on the nuget package mvc. Convert column headertitle in comma separated value as well. Pdf is a file format developed by adobe systems for representing. Generate and export a stringonly csv file from webapi. Export large amount of data to pdf, xlsx and csv using the. Generate and export a stringonly csv file from webapi recently one of my tasks was to allow part of my model to be exported as a downloadable csv attachment. We decided to serve a comma separated valuecsv from the server.
In this article i will explain with an example, how to export to csv file in asp. You can configure the exporting settings for the grid through the radgrid. The below steps illustrates creating an simple invoice formatted excel. This article demonstrates how to export functionality with different type of file format like excel, pdf, word, csv, json, xml and text file in. Irrespective of the project in the tip of code snippet i will. For example, youll find it very helpful for transfering your contacts from oldtypes cell phones, wich can export its phonebook to csv only, to newer ones or even smartphones, etc. Spring mvc csv download in this tutorial you will see how to create csv and return back csv data in response object so that client can open save file in his local computer. I have made use of the following table customers with the schema as follows. Example 3 demonstrates how to export an existing workbook to a csv file. Asp mvc exportdownload grid contents in different file. In mvc, exporting is achieved by using action controller method. We want to be able to export some information to excel file or csv file. Create, open and save workbooks telerik document processing.
How to export database data in excel file using asp. May 23, 2016 this post shows you how you can create the functionality to export data as a csv file to download and open in excel. The approach is very straightforward to export the grid content to pdf format simply use the exporttopdf serverside method. To build and export csv file you dont need a thirdparty library. By default web api makes it easy to return common html content types, such as.
576 1319 906 734 1006 191 1122 1332 598 1552 639 376 564 1509 704 1120 230 538 1509 638 562 17 1025 820 1351 58 894 546 1152 338 963 552 172 667 479 721